Deputy Niall Collins asked the Minister for Justice and Equality her plans to address the climate of intimidation and fear on certain public transport services in Dublin; if she has had any contact with the Garda, Transdev, CIÉ or any of its subsidiary companies regarding this issue;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[35448/14]

View answer

Written answers

I am aware from the Garda authorities that their enforcement strategy to tackle anti-social behaviour and criminal activity on public transport services includes a high visibility policing presence at relevant times at key locations. It is also the case that there is ongoing regular liaison between local Garda management and transport operators with respect to any security and policing issues that can arise on the services in question.
